Position Description

Snow and Ice Removal 

  • Function as an equipment operator performing snow and ice removal using specialized snow removal equipment; i.e., multi-function equipment (MFE), runway snow blowers, runway plows and brooms, ramp push plows, tractors, sanders, liquid chemical dispensing vehicles and snow hauling vehicles.
  • Perform manual snow removal duties.
Landscaping/Grounds Keeping 
  • Perform skilled level work in a variety of landscaping grounds keeping duties including landscaping and turf management, grading and rut/depression filling, and application of weed control chemicals.
  • Plant, cut, and trim trees, shrubs, and flowering plants; install ornamental landscaping fixtures.
  • Safely operate diesel-powered tractors with mower attachments, small tractors, riding mowers and other powered landscaping equipment.
Bituminous and Concrete Repair 
  • Perform bituminous/asphalt and concrete repairs on runways, taxiways, aircraft aprons, parking ramps, parking lots, sidewalks, roadways, and other public areas.
  • Perform joint seal repairs including sawing, routing, and installation of hot-application joint seal material.
  • Pour concrete for repair of sewers, drains, catch basins and larger concrete repairs.
  • Perform brick or block work as needed.
  • Provide traffic control at work sites.
Fence, Sign and Gate Construction and Maintenance 
  • Install, assemble, cut and repair chain-link fence, barbed wire and sliding gate sections, both manual and electric type.
  • Install, repair and replace signage, signposts and other support structures.
General Airport Cleaning 
  • Perform general cleaning of runways, taxiways, aircraft parking aprons, parking lots, roadways.  
  • Safely operate power sweepers, backpack blowers, power washers, vacuums, and other equipment.
 Environmental Duties
  • Perform rubbish and trash removal, including manual collection as required.
  • Empty trash receptacles and transfer debris to dumpsters or disposal sites as directed.
  • Perform inspections of drainage systems and check operation of storm water control equipment.
  • Install and replace absorbent collection devices at appropriate locations.
  • Assist in containing and recovering fuel spills, oil spills and other pollutants on airport surfaces or near airport, rivers, lakes, streams and catch basins.
General Duties 
  • Operate mobile and base-station radio equipment; maintain contact with air traffic control while performing airfield duties according to Federal Aviation Administration regulations and Airport Operations Area movement area procedures.
  • Train co-workers on the safe and proper use of equipment.
  • Assist trades, contract, and other personnel as directed.
  • Assist with equipment maintenance, cleaning, and care. 
  • May assist with parts pick-up and delivery.

Motor Vehicle Record Evaluation Guideline
 
Safe driving habits are critical for individuals employed in MAC occupations that require extensive driving of equipment on the aircraft operating area. As a result, external applicants for the Airport Maintenance Worker position must meet the MAC's standard of safe driving in order to be hired.
 
A contingent offer of employment shall be withdrawn if the motor vehicle record contains:
1.  Three (3) or more minor moving violations within the last three (3) years from date of offer.

Minor violations include, but not limited to:
 

  • Failure to wear a seat belt
  • Speeding
  • Failure to stop at a stop sign
  • Failure to yield
2.  Any major violation within the past three (3) years from date of offer including, but not limited to:
  • Driving under influence of alcohol/drugs
  • Open bottle or allowing open bottle
  • Failure to stop/report an accident
  • Violations as a result of an accident
  • Reckless driving/speeding contest
  • Making a false accident report
  • Homicide, manslaughter or assault arising out of the use of a vehicle
  • Driving while license is suspended/revoked
  • Careless driving
  • Attempting to elude a police officer
  • Excessive speed
Any pending criminal matter for a serious traffic offense will be evaluated on a case-by-case basis.
 
Felony: A crime for which a sentence of imprisonment for more than one year and a fine of more than $3,000 may be imposed. (Examples: criminal vehicular operations resulting in injury or death, fleeing a police officer in a motor vehicle resulting in an injury or death.)
 
Gross Misdemeanor: Any crime which is not a felony or misdemeanor, the maximum fine for which is $3,000.00, and imprisonment for up to one year. (Examples: fleeing a police officer in a motor vehicle, subsequent DWI violations within five and ten years.)
 
Misdemeanor: A crime for which a sentence of not more than 90 days or a fine of $1,000.00, or both, may be imposed. (Examples: Driving Under the Influence (DUI), Driving After Suspension/Driving After Revocation (DAS/DAR), reckless/careless driving, no insurance, open bottle, parking in a handicapped area, third moving violation in a year, petty misdemeanor violations with enhancements.)
 
Petty Misdemeanor: A petty offense which is prohibited by statute, which does not constitute a crime, for which a fine of not more than $100.00 may be imposed, unless the violation was originally a misdemeanor, whereupon the fine may not exceed $200.00. (Examples: speeding, failing to stop at a stop sign, failure to yield.)
